Those in a panic over the expected loss of 2nd Amendment rights should the UN Small Arms Treaty be adopted need to understand two very important facts:
1) the Treaty has no chance of garnering the 2/3rds vote necessary for senate approval; and
2) a real UN sponsored threat to gun rights in the US and globally does exist, going under the acronym of ISACS, International Small Arms Control Standards.
The UN has been actively working to disarm private individuals and a fair number of nations for thirty years. From its inception in 1982 to the current United Nations Office for Disarmament Affairs, the organization promotes not only nuclear disarmament, but also and perhaps most especially disarmament efforts in the area of conventional weapons, especially land mines and small arms (1)
And 3 decades of effort have resulted in a program which hopes to impose international standards on virtually everything having to do with the types of weapons owned by some 130 million American citizens. For in its Working Outline, ISACS means to create and make mandatory:
1.) National controls over the manufacture of small arms and light weapons
2.) National controls over the end-user and end-use of internationally transferred small arms and light weapons
3.) National controls over the access of civilians to small arms and light weapons
4.) Stockpile management over both storage and DESTRUCTION of weapons and ammunition
5.) International legal cooperation...
